yimaenc电子海图
时间: 2023-12-21 12:02:07 浏览: 144
yimaenc电子海图是一款专业的航海电子地图软件,为航海人员提供了高精度、实时的海图数据和导航信息。该软件融合了先进的地图绘制技术和海洋科学数据,能够准确展现海洋地理信息、水深、航行安全警示、港口码头等多种信息,为航海提供了可靠的导航辅助。
yimaenc电子海图具有多种功能,包括航线规划、自动路由、定位标注等,能够满足船舶在不同海域的航行需求。该软件还支持多种数据格式的导入和导出,能够与各种航海设备和应用进行对接,方便实用。
yimaenc电子海图采用了先进的信息更新技术,能够实时获取最新的海图数据和导航信息,并及时更新到软件中,保障船舶航行的安全性和精确性。同时,该软件还具有多种智能化的功能,如智能路径规划、雷达对接等,能够大大提高航行效率和安全性。
总的来说,yimaenc电子海图是一款专业、实用的航海电子地图软件,为航海人员提供了全面的导航信息和功能支持,能够有效提升船舶的航行安全性和效率,是航海人员不可或缺的好帮手。
相关问题
matlab处理电子海图
Matlab是一种功能强大的数值计算和数据可视化软件,可以用于处理电子海图。下面是一些常见的使用Matlab处理电子海图的方法:
1. 读取电子海图数据:Matlab提供了多种函数和工具箱,可以读取和解析各种电子海图格式的数据文件,如ENC(Electronic Navigational Chart)和BSB(Maptech BSB)等。你可以使用这些函数将电子海图数据加载到Matlab中进行后续处理。
2. 数据预处理:一旦加载了电子海图数据,你可以使用Matlab的各种数据处理函数对数据进行预处理。例如,你可以进行数据滤波、去噪、插值等操作,以提高数据质量和准确性。
3. 数据可视化:Matlab提供了丰富的绘图函数和工具,可以将电子海图数据可视化为图像或地图。你可以使用这些函数绘制海图、航线、船只轨迹等信息,并进行标注和注释。
4. 数据分析:Matlab还提供了各种数据分析函数和工具,可以对电子海图数据进行进一步的分析。例如,你可以计算海图上某个区域的深度统计信息、水文特征等,并进行相关性分析和模型建立。
5. 算法开发:如果你需要开发自定义的算法来处理电子海图数据,Matlab也是一个理想的平台。你可以使用Matlab的编程功能和工具箱来实现各种算法,如目标检测、路径规划、航行安全性评估等。
总之,Matlab提供了丰富的功能和工具,可以帮助你处理和分析电子海图数据。通过使用Matlab,你可以更好地理解和利用电子海图数据,从而支持海洋工程、航海导航等领域的应用。
电子海图python
电子海图(Electronic Nautical Chart,简称ENC)是一种数字化的海上导航地图,它包含了水深、航道、陆地特征、危险物信息等航海所需的地理数据。在Python中,有一些库可以帮助处理和分析电子海图数据:
1. **matplotlib** 和 **cartopy**: 可以用于绘制二维地图,显示 ENC 中的基础地理信息。
2. **pyproj** 或 **rasterio**: 用于坐标系统的转换,因为ENC数据通常使用经纬度系统(WGS84),而Python的地图操作可能需要将它们转换为其他投影。
3. **gdal** 或 **geopandas**: 用于读取和操作栅格数据,有些ENC可能是栅格化的地理图像。
4. **pyEPSG** 或 **epsg.io**: 查询和支持投影编码,处理不同类型的投影。
5. **Navteq Marine Charts API** 或 **OpenTopography**: 如果你需要访问实时更新的ENC服务,可能会涉及到API交互。
如果你打算开发一个特定的应用,比如基于ENC的数据分析或船舶路径规划,你还需要结合海洋学知识和航海规则。在使用这些工具之前,最好先了解ENC文件的格式(如S-57或ECDIS标准)。
阅读全文